Subject: [PATCH] Define PTRACE_GETSIGINFO on PowerPC when not available
uClibc 0.9.33.2 does not define PTRACE_GETSIGINFO in PowerPC. Even
though Buildroot has a uClibc patch doing that, it doesn't solve the
case of external uClibc toolchain from other sources (such as
Crosstool-NG). Therefore, this patch modifies Valgrind to define
PTRACE_GETSIGINFO on PowerPC to the right value, when such definition
is not available from the C library.
